Output 89a334fa4f54e385b33fb6899ae485dadb47902a51db5d011163638bb70d2d71:25

value
53043003
script pubkey
OP_0 OP_PUSHBYTES_20 c6ab9e648f3dbbf77a7fae17546038a81c738a77
address
bc1qc64euey08kalw7nl4ct4gcpc4qw88znhhdzcm0
transaction
89a334fa4f54e385b33fb6899ae485dadb47902a51db5d011163638bb70d2d71